arc |
any curved line; anything shaped like a bow or curve. |
assertion |
a declaration or statement, often without support or proof. |
complexity |
the state or condition of being complex or complicated. |
equine |
of or similar to a horse. |
expire |
to come to an end. |
frank1 |
honest, direct, and open. |
hypothesis |
a prediction or educated guess that can be tested and can be used to guide further study. |
literally |
word for word. |
minimize |
to make as small as possible. |
negative |
not helpful or constructive; critical; pessimistic. |
nonetheless |
despite the foregoing; still; even so. |
outbreak |
a sudden breaking out or increase in activity of disease. |
portray |
to make a picture of in images or words. |
regulatory |
pertaining to or having the purpose of making or enforcing rules. |
texture |
the feel or look of a surface. |
